Dutch-processed cocoa - cocoa powder treated with a mild alkalizing agent (such as baking soda) cocoa powder - the powdery remains of chocolate liquor after cocoa … WebAug 8, 2024 · Cocoa powder, an unsweetened chocolate product, adds deep chocolate flavor to desserts and beverages. Cocoa powder occurs when the fat, called cocoa butter, gets removed from the cacao beans during processing. The leftover dried solids get ground into the product sold as cocoa powder. Natural cocoa powder is untreated, so it maintains its light brown color and is slightly acidic, with a pH between five and six. The process itself is referred to as Dutching. The process of making Dutch-processed cocoa powder involved treating the cocoa solids with an alkaline salt. Coenraad van Houten patented it in 1846.
